Weekly Wrap
For the week, US market sold off. The three major indices lost from 1% to 1.5%.
Asia markets ended mixed, with SSE ended 0.8% higher and HSI ended 2.6% lower, the two indices are at top winner and top loser respectively for the week.
STI down 12.84 points or 0.4% for the week, ended at 3292.21, local market has been extremely quiet and we can feel the kind of 'coldness' never seen in many years. Many believe it's near market cycle bottom and it will eventually cycle up.
